Managing Subscription Renewals in Odoo 18

Managing Subscription Renewals in Odoo 18: A Complete Guide

Effectively handling subscription renewals is vital for businesses that rely on recurring revenue.Odoo Implementation 18 offers a powerful Subscription module that simplifies and automates the entire renewal workflow. With its intuitive tools, businesses can efficiently track contracts, set automated renewals, and notify customers — all in just a few clicks.

This blog walks you through the step-by-step process of managing subscription renewals using Odoo 18.


Why Use Odoo 18 for Subscription Renewals?

The Subscription module in Odoo 18 offers a seamless way to manage:

  • Recurring invoices

  • Renewal alerts

  • Contract lifecycle

  • Customer engagement

By automating these tasks, businesses reduce manual work, enhance customer satisfaction, and ensure a steady income stream.


Step-by-Step: Managing Subscription Renewals in Odoo 18


1. Access the Subscription Module

From the Odoo 18 dashboard, click on the Subscription module to enter the workspace.


2. Navigate to Existing Quotations

Go to:
Subscriptions > Quotations
From the list, select a confirmed quotation that you want to manage.


3. Generate the Initial Invoice

If the quotation is in the In Progress state and the initial payment hasn’t been made:

  • Click the Create Invoice button.

  • A pop-up window appears — click Create Draft.

  • Then click Confirm to finalize the invoice.

This moves the quotation to the Posted state.


4. Confirm the Payment

  • Click the Pay button.

  • In the popup window, select Create Payment.

The status will now change to In Payment, confirming that the payment has been initiated.


5. Create a Renewal Quotation

Once the initial payment is confirmed:

  • The quotation becomes a Sales Order.

  • The Sales Order is marked as In Progress.

  • Click the Renew button to generate a Renewal Quotation.


6. Validate the Renewal

The system will label the quotation as a Renewal Quotation, linking it back to the original subscription.

  • Review the details and click Confirm to validate it.


7. Review Sales and Revenue History

  • Click on the Sales History smart button to view past linked Sales Orders.

  • Click the MRR (Monthly Recurring Revenue) smart button to view the financial impact of the subscription.

This gives you insight into renewal trends and performance.


Conclusion: Why Odoo 18 Is Ideal for Subscription-Based Businesses

Odoo 18’s Subscription module equips businesses with all the tools needed for hassle-free renewal management. Whether you're offering monthly services or annual plans, Odoo ensures that customers are notified and invoiced on time. Features like:

  • Automated invoicing

  • Contract templates

  • Customizable renewal rules

  • Integrated performance analytics

...help businesses streamline operations, reduce errors, and foster long-term customer relationships.

By adopting Odoo 18 for subscription renewal management, companies can scale more efficiently, optimize cash flow, and enhance overall customer experience.

Book an implementation consultant today.

Leggi tutto